The ingredients needed to make Plain Scones, Fruit Scones and Cherry Scones:
- Prepare 225 grams Self raising flour
- Get Pinch salt
- Take 55 grams butter
- Make ready 25 grams caster sugar
- Make ready 150 ml milk
- Make ready 1 beaten egg to glaze
- Get Dried, frozen or glazed cherries
- Take Dried fruit mix

Steps to make Plain Scones, Fruit Scones and Cherry Scones:
- Heat the oven to 220C/200C Fan/Gas 7 and lightly grease a baking tray.
- Mix together the flour and salt and rub in the butter. Stir in the sugar and then the milk to get a soft dough. Ensure hands are dry and apply flour.
- Turn on to a floured work surface and knead very lightly. Divide at this stage and add your filling of choice just folding the mix gently as you knead. (If not gentle, you will lose height of scone) Pat out to a round 2cm/¾in thick. Use a 5cm/2in cutter (or tall, thin mug) to stamp out rounds and place on the baking tray. Lightly knead together the rest of the dough and stamp out more scones to use it all up.
- Brush the tops of the scones with the beaten egg.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until well risen and golden-brown
- Cool on a wire rack and serve with butter and good jam and maybe some clotted cream. This mix was 4 Cherry, 3 Plain and 3 Fruit.
